Identifying Common Sprinkler Issues
A properly maintained sprinkler system is vital for reliable lawn care, but also the ideal systems can encounter issues. One constant trouble is low water pressure, which can cause unequal watering and completely dry spots on your lawn.
One more common issue is lawn sprinkler heads that do not appear or withdraw properly. This malfunction might be because of debris blocking the mechanism or a worn-out spring. Furthermore, misaligned sprinkler heads can lead to water being splashed onto pathways, driveways, or various other unintended areas, resulting in water waste and inadequate protection of your grass.
Cleaning and Unclogging Nozzles
When managing common sprinkler problems, resolving blockages is critical for maintaining ideal system efficiency. With time, particles such as dirt, turf cuttings, and mineral deposits can accumulate within the nozzles, obstructing water flow and minimizing irrigation performance. To guarantee your lawn sprinklers operate effectively, routine cleaning and unclogging of nozzles is essential.
Begin by shutting off the irrigation system to stop any kind of accidental water discharge. Carefully remove the nozzle from the sprinkler head. This may require making use of a little screwdriver or a specialized nozzle removal tool. Once detached, inspect the nozzle for visible particles. Use a great needle or a little cable to remove any type of blockages within the nozzle's opening. For comprehensive cleaning, saturate the nozzle in a combination of water and vinegar or a business cleansing option developed to dissolve natural resource.
Rinse the nozzle under running water to get rid of any kind of staying particles and reattach it to the lawn sprinkler head. Turn the system back on and observe the water distribution to guarantee the obstruction has been cleared. Regular maintenance of sprinkler nozzles can considerably enhance the long life and performance of your watering system.
Replacing Broken Lawn Sprinkler Heads
Replacing busted lawn sprinkler heads is an important action in keeping an effective irrigation system. When a lawn sprinkler head becomes broken, it can lead to water wastefulness and uneven insurance coverage, which can detrimentally impact the health of your yard or garden. The very first action is to determine the defective head, usually evident with uneven water spray patterns or water pooling around the base.
Begin by switching off the water supply to avoid any unneeded spillage. Utilize a shovel to meticulously dig around the sprinkler head, guaranteeing you do not harm the bordering piping. Once revealed, loosen the broken head from the riser, bearing in mind of the make and design to guarantee you acquire a suitable substitute.
Next, tidy the strings on the riser to eliminate any kind of dust or debris that might hinder an appropriate seal. Screw the brand-new sprinkler head onto the riser by hand, guaranteeing it is tight but not excessively limited to avoid damaging the strings. Changing Water Stress and Protection
In order to maximize the efficiency of your watering system, readjusting water stress and coverage is essential. Proper water stress makes certain that each lawn sprinkler head runs effectively, dispersing water uniformly across your lawn or yard. To begin, determine the water pressure at the primary supply line utilizing a pressure gauge. Perfect stress normally ranges from 30 to 50 psi. If the pressure is also high, think about installing a stress regulatory authority to avoid damage to lawn sprinkler heads and pipelines.
Next, concentrate on adjusting lawn sprinkler head coverage to get rid of dry areas and overwatered locations. For rotary heads, change the arc and distance settings making use of a screwdriver to modify the instructions and range of water flow.
Ensure overlapping insurance coverage between nearby lawn sprinkler heads to avoid missed out on locations. Check for any blockages such as plants or frameworks that may block water circulation. By adjusting water pressure and adjust sprinkler head insurance coverage, you can preserve a rich, healthy and balanced landscape while preserving water resources efficiently.
